quick questions:

5010xx is the smallest/skinniest fit?

Yes.

does it have a tapered bottom?
No
what is the heaviest oz denim that skulls come in, is this offered in 5010xx?
6x6, their 14.5 oz. denim, and yes it is.
what is the 6x6 denim and how is this diff from the reg one?

thx

Their regular denim is 14 oz, and the 6x6 is, to quote Shinichi: " The cloth is using heavy denim(14.5oz) of 6x6 for yarn.

The touch of fabric is harsh and crisp.

The color will change differently compare to the regular 5010XX.

I would express it "deep color""

which process are you thinking about? sanforization involves compression as well. I don't know which other processes denim usually go through except for singing which I don't think compresses it.

i knew i'd seen it somewhere:

isn't calendering fairly similar to the process for sanfordizing denim? I believe both involve compression and heat and fabric being rolled through large drums (correct me if this in inaccurate). then it would make sense that sanfordized denim, such as APC or Nudie has more sheen when new than shrink to fit denim (which is the true).

That's an interesting observation. Yes, I guess there is similarity in part of the process, although in sanforization the fabric is passed through rubber belts rather than directly between metal rollers. It's the compression against a hard surface which causes the sheen, and that is the emphasis of calandering.

On a side note, mercerising the denim will also produce a sheen via treatment with caustic soda bath.

And regarding sanforised denim and nylon. Those, as Tweedles wrote, are unrelated. However, nylon or more commonly, polyester tape is used sometimes to control the shrinkage & stretching on waistbands.

The chintzy shine is comes from the denim being compressed in rollers at the mill. (Calandering effect).

Again, there's not a lot you can do to bring this back. They will regain a bit of shine with wear, especially in areas that get compression as well as friction (ie. seat and knees), although there will also be inevitable indigo loss in those areas too (looks great though).

I guess you could try calendering (maybe by pressing them on a hard surface with a heated iron) or beetling (beating the jeans with a wooden mallet to compress the denim) at home to get that shine, but hey, they're just jeans.

Skull 50-10xx is the same as Skull 5010xx? just making sure, I'm currently in love with my 5 month old SJ's I just wanted to know do they have a slimmer fit? I bought sz. 30 for my jims, should I move down to a 29?

Yeah, 5010xx is the same exact thing as 50-10xx.

In america we can't call it "5010xx" because Levi's owns the trademark to the "501" number within a model for jeans.

the size of skull's tee is JP size.

Usually, JP size is smaller than US size.

US 34(XS) = JP (36S)

US 36(S) = JP 38(M)

US 38(M) = JP 40(L)

US 40(L) = JP 42(XL)
